I'm trying to do a project where I turn a piece with a 45* edge, and later want to engrave on this surface, so it is angled, and around the part. How would I go about doing this. I can either engrave it on a 3 axis VMC or on a 3 axis TC.
it would help if you posted a file but you can probably create a surface on the 45 deg area then create a construction plane perpendicular to the 45 deg surf and project the letters onto the surface once this is done a 3d contour with comp set to off should do the job
Tom
Or like tstom stated but don't need to project the letters the d3 contour. Just put the letters above were you want them and to tool path finish project and project the curves being the letters and it will right the path on the surface.
